>>> +   uint32_t linebuf[MAX_LINE_LENGTH_BYTES/4 + 1];
>>>>    uint32_t *uip = (void*)linebuf;
>>>>    uint16_t *usp = (void*)linebuf;
>>>>    uint8_t *ucp = (void*)linebuf;
>> I personally prefer this above an attribute. Its disputeable but I prefer
>> to do things with "normal C constructs" where possible.

> should make the buffer an union:
>
> union {
>       uint32_t ui[MAX.../4+1];
>       uint16_t us[MAX.../2+1];
>       uint8_t  uc[MAX...+1];
> } linebuf;

That also sounds good indeed - it even better documents the intention of
the code so by my own arguments I'd vote for it.  I presume you will
